|
Login
  • Page:
  • 1
  • 2

TOPIC: Come Spostare in Tutte le direzioi una Figura in E

Come Spostare in Tutte le direzioi una Figura in E 7 years 8 months ago #8630

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Buon giorno mi chiamo Maurizio , Il Mio problema e questo :
Vorrei creare un codice allinterno di un Modulo o una macro , che ogni volta che faccio click conil mouse su di una figura posizzionata all'interno di una cella .
Essa si Possa Spostare all'occorenza in tutte le Direzioni , ma solo in Forma Diagonale .
Un pò come succede per il Gioco della dama .
Grazie Sinceri saluti a Tutti da A.Maurizio
The administrator has disabled public write access.

Come Spostare in Tutte le direzioi una Figura in E 7 years 7 months ago #8712

  • p3pq3
  • p3pq3's Avatar
  • OFFLINE
  • Gold Boarder
  • Posts: 175
  • Thank you received: 28
  • Karma: 10
Per ottenere lo spostamento che desideri potresti utilizzare le istruzioni

Selection.ShapeRange.IncrementLeft x
Selection.ShapeRange.IncrementTop y

in successione così da ottenere il risultato di muoverti in diagonale
The administrator has disabled public write access.
The following user(s) said Thank You: Maury1704

Come Spostare in Tutte le direzioi una Figura in E 7 years 7 months ago #8731

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Ciao P3pq3 Ti Ringrazio sin da ora per il Tuo Suggerimento , Però vorrei chiederti ancora una Cortesia , Sempre che tu sia ancoradisposto ad Aiutarmi .
La mia Richiesta e questa : Selection.ShapeRange.IncrementLeft x
Selection.ShapeRange.IncrementTop y
1 ) Questo tuo Codice può Funzionare con un Oggetto Simbolo ! o solo con le Shape .
2 ) Non potresti Farmi un Esempio più pratico , che ne sò : anche solo come andare verso l'alto sempre però sfruttando le diagonali .
Ti chiedo questo in quanto io Essendo un Autodidatta con tutta la mia buona volotà non capisco questi Termini cosi Approssimativi .
Grazie infinite Ancora una volta per tutto l'aiuto che riuscirai a darmi in Merito ; Sinceri saluti da A.Maurizio
The administrator has disabled public write access.

Come Spostare in Tutte le direzioi una Figura in E 7 years 7 months ago #8732

  • p3pq3
  • p3pq3's Avatar
  • OFFLINE
  • Gold Boarder
  • Posts: 175
  • Thank you received: 28
  • Karma: 10
Ti allego un esempio sul quale puoi impostare il tuo lavoro;

tieni presente che le istruzioni

Selection.ShapeRange.IncrementLeft x
Selection.ShapeRange.IncrementTop y

aumentano la distanza dal bordo superiore o inferiore del numero x e y di pixel impostati; nel mio esempio ho impostato le celle 60x60 quindi per ottenere un cammino in diagonale verso l'alto x=60 y=-60.
La macro si attiva facendo click sull'immagine.
Attachments:
The administrator has disabled public write access.
The following user(s) said Thank You: mauro27

Come Spostare in Tutte le direzioi una Figura in E 7 years 7 months ago #8739

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Ciao P3pq3 Ti ringrazio Tantissimo per il Tuo Aiuto ; e per avermi Gentilmente offerto in tuo programmino .
Sinceramente conoscevo giàquesto modo di interagire sfruttando la Slection ShapeRange , ciò che non sapevo e che potessi adattarlo anche ad una Figura e non ad una Immagine .
Comunque ci proverò , a Sfruttare questo tuo Concetto , per Riuscire a Realizzare il Mio gioco della Dama .
Grazie Ancora di Tutto ; Sinceri saluti da A.Maurizio
The administrator has disabled public write access.

Come Spostare in Tutte le direzioi una Figura in E 7 years 7 months ago #8749

  • Maury1704
  • Maury1704's Avatar
  • OFFLINE
  • Expert Boarder
  • Posts: 91
  • Karma: 0
Ciao P3pq3 Sono Maurizo Ri Riscrivo un altra Volta in quanto : Comunque ti Voglio Fare i Miei Complimenti e Ringraziamenti Per il Tuoi Suggerimenti , Però come prevedevo , Il Tuo programma Agisce sù delle immagini e non su i Simboli di Excel .
Esempio : Se tu vai alla Voce Inserisci Del Foglio di Excel e poi Vai alla Voce Simboli ; e Inserisci il primo che ti capita in una qualsiasi cella .
Il Tuo Programma Non Funziona , in quanto va bene solo per le Shape o Imagini .
Comunque sia Grazie del Tuo Aiuto , esso mi servirà sicuramente in Futuro .
Sinceri saluti da A. paurizio
The administrator has disabled public write access.
  • Page:
  • 1
  • 2
Time to create page: 0.324 seconds